Boeing-Anduril Team Picks Up Speed in Army Air Defense Competition
The Boeing-Anduril team has advanced in the U.S. Army's competition to develop a second interceptor for its Indirect Fire Protection Capability Increment 2 air defense system.
According to the companies, their new interceptor will be able to protect both fixed and forward positions from airborne threats.
The downselect announcement was made on September 9, 2026.
